About United Community School

United Community School is a public elementary school in Boone, IA, part of United Comm School District. United Community School serves approximately 331 students, and covers grades Pre-K-6th, and has a 13.2:1 student-teacher ratio. United Community School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 5.1 out of 10 and ranks #981 of 1,280 schools in IA.

Structured state assessment records for United Community School show 79%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 77%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).

What Parents Should Know

United Community School s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.
